Would not recommend for a beginner. Definitely not a fun track. I read that fairways are overgrown, but really they’re just nonexistent. Fairways, Tees are all covered in leaves and pine straw. There are no tee pads. Makes it hard to get a footing. Very hilly. Course is much more suited for hiking. Park as a whole is pretty. Gaps are tight and majority of the course (95%) is wooded. Once you miss a gap it’s nearly impossible in places to scramble.

Really fun and technical course. Don’t get off the narrow fairways or else you’re going to be in a world of trouble. A few recommendations though. There are no signs on at the tees, it’s just a post with the hole number. I would like to see distance and also something that clearly shows you the way to the next tee after the basket. Teebox 8 was hard to find. They have some ribbons that help guide the way a bit. Also, the only map I saw was a pencil drawn map on a paper, needs an upgrade there.
